## Runbook: Per-Tenant Rate Quotas (Gatewren)

Welcome aboard! Each tenant on Gatewren gets a rolling quota tracked in the Limstone counter service. If a tenant reports throttling, first check their tier in the admin panel — most complaints are just folks on the Starter plan hammering the bulk endpoint. You can temporarily bump a quota with the override CLI, but log it in the shared tracker or Marisol will hunt you down. The quota service reads its signing credential from the env entry directly below this paragraph.

env line for kahap-tagag: RELAY_SECRET8=d248545f

## Support: Retrying Failed Exports

If an export from Lanternvale fails, first check the job status panel and confirm the source dataset finished syncing. Retry once using the "Re-run Export" action — avoid multiple rapid retries, as queued duplicates can collide and corrupt the output bundle. If the second attempt fails, capture the job timestamp and the error banner text before escalating. Send those details, along with the workspace name, to the support team at the address below.

billing contact of bafof-bahap = kelion_wenys_holius@crelvodata.test

CI note: if your Pinewharf docs build finishes suspiciously fast, the incremental cache probably got reused from a stale branch. It happens when the cache key doesn't include the content hash — annoying, we know. Quick fix: re-run with the full-rebuild flag and compare page counts. When you file it in the tracker, include the trace token from the runner summary, pasted below.

session token of kagup-hahaf = htk3_2b8

**Ticket #: Audio-guide offline mode flaking**

Welcome, new folks — easy starter ticket. The EchoTrail app for the Marrowfield Museum drops downloaded tours when the device sleeps mid-gallery. Fix is ready (pin the cache, bump storage quota), tested on three devices. Just needs a sign-off before we ship to the kiosk tablets. Please route the sign-off request to:

signatory, yahog-badug: Quenix Ulaael